HAURAKI HOTELS

LICENCES RENEWED The flrsbt meeting of the newly-con-stituted Hauraki Licensing Commitwas held in the Otahuhu Police '-ourt today. Mr. T. Whiteley was elected chairman, and other members present were: -Messrs. C. R. Petrie, A. J. Bourke, G. A * Newton. Police and health officers’ reports beln* satisfactory the following renewals were granted:—Railway Hotel. Mercer, Jo Ernest Bernard Morey; Star Hotel, J>tahuhu. to Eliza Seymour Rae: Criterion Hotel. Otahuhu, to John XicholRangiriri Hotel, Rangiriri. to -harles Bernard Clarke: Marine Hotel, Wowick, to Ernest George Hallett. cn r ' Stubbs, who travelled over ■> miles to attend the first meeting of ;Oe committee, arrived two minutes ' "ter the meeting closed.
